|
注册用户,获取RB币,享更多免费资源下载和阅读权限。
您需要 登录 才可以下载或查看,没有帐号?立即注册
x
故障处理指令RETURN-ABB机器人标准指令编程
1 J, o/ R$ W2 uRETURN [Return value];& ^% H& h' y% z Y+ @" t$ P
[Return value]: 返回时间值。 ( all )4 t' V. ?; V. X' O
: h# M, y; h) u
5 ^9 w( F. M% ]1 s; QABB机器人故障处理指令RETURN-应用:
; E1 @! F( R1 o) \; O* S% z- _ 当前指令如果使用参变量,只用于机器人函数例行程序内,经过运行返回相应的值;通常情况下,在不使用参变量时,机器人运行至此指令时,无论是主程序 main、标准例行程序 PROC、中断例行程序 TRAP、故障处理程序 Error handler 都代表当前例行程序结束。3 J, M, N: P9 ~! L7 p, W! u% Z2 t0 v. l
, T' `, W+ `$ m# k4 o: Q7 |- h' l4 E
# W! j/ r* o& | o
ABB机器人故障处理指令RETURN-实例:
% ?0 Y3 H7 U0 M; M5 y9 p PROC rPick()6 h: `+ U% m8 B3 I. O
… ' Q# `; N9 i$ }$ z5 s
RETURN;
# e/ I. a( K' p/ K2 F … →永远不可能被运行。( t( h7 a6 D9 K% u
ENDPROC
* j8 X+ Z, @5 v* h7 L+ g: i
% n6 @/ s& Z9 }7 l8 G s. c: [8 m0 i) e$ y* d2 }, b; Z; R6 j. `
FUNC num abs_value(num value) I; L+ ^0 \/ R8 Q
IF value<0 THEN* _8 B/ k+ J( Z) `- H1 G+ w
RETURN -value;, a. d! P6 ]. b5 [2 X
ELSE4 D: d# J d7 v/ p; _( O
RETURN value;
. g5 l5 V# d. Z ]# g& \: d+ r4 H' l% z ENDIF
5 T; f6 t, \1 P: m' b ENDFUNC
5 Y+ L* L- P$ N: S) B. y, o% _# R6 G
|
|